Premiere: Command Q Pay Homage To Home With ‘Didgeridoo’

Coming off the back of two national tours and a year filled with support from the likes of Flosstradamus and RL Grime, 2016 is shaping up to be a huge year for Perth based trap duo Command Q.

After bursting into the limelight late last year with their single Dolphin which was released on Skrillex’s imprint Nest HQ – Shaun and Lou (Command Q) have been pushing the boundaries of electronic music with their weirdly syncopated percussion, heavy bass, and grinding synths.

Command Q have offered up possibly their biggest track to date today in Didgeridoo – a thumping club record that brings a whole new meaning to the ‘Australian Sound.’ Didgeridoo represents the high energy, heavy and unique style that is now so commonly associated with Command Q: aggressive snare hits, a rumbling 808 and a catchy melody played out by a snarling Didgeridoo lay down the foundation for this mainstage romper.

Command Q join ShockOne on his national tour which kicks off this Friday at HQ in Adelaide. Be sure to catch them in a city near you (full dates below)
